Woman Gets Petty Revenge After Poolside Table Stolen at Turkish Resort
Petty Revenge After Poolside Table Stolen in Turkey

A solo traveller enjoying a relaxing day by the pool at an all-inclusive resort in Turkey returned from a brief break to find another guest had taken over her table. Determined not to let it spoil her holiday, she devised a subtle act of petty revenge.

How the Dispute Unfolded

The holidaymaker had been at the same sunbed all morning, using the adjacent table for her Kindle and drink. She deliberately left space for others. However, when she went to the bathroom, a group arrived and a woman placed her handbag, three drinks, hair clips, and moisturiser on the table, moving the traveller's empty glass to the ground.

Upon returning, the traveller decided to go for lunch instead of confronting the woman. But when she came back, the woman had spread even more items across the table.

The Revenge

Seeking more sun, the traveller shifted her sunbed slightly, causing the woman's handbag to topple over and spill its contents. She politely said, 'Excuse me, your bag,' but the woman ignored her twice. The woman then gathered her items and placed the bag back on the table.

Later, the woman got up to move to a second sunbed she had reserved in the shade. The moment her handbag left the table, the traveller instantly put her own belongings back.

Reactions on Social Media

Commenting on the Reddit post, one user said: 'I never go to all-inclusives for many reasons, but the clientele is probably the biggest reason.' Another added: 'Is it common in Turkey to keep a sunbed for the day and leave multiple times, including to go to lunch, and expect nobody else to use it or its table?' A third remarked: 'You purposely didn't use the whole table, in case someone else came along and wanted to use it too. Someone came along and used it, and you got annoyed?'
